Decision brief
book-to-skill is a Python-based tool that converts technical book PDFs into Claude Code skills, facilitating effective study and reference.
Good fit when
- When you need to convert technical book PDFs into a format that can be easily studied and referenced using Claude Code skills.
- If you are working with technical documents and want to leverage AI agents for better knowledge management and retrieval.
Avoid when
- If your goal is to convert non-technical books or documents that do not require the specific format of Claude Code skills.
- When you are looking for a tool that processes and converts documents into formats other than those compatible with Claude Code.
- Pricing:
- freemium - The tool is free to use under the MIT license, but any books or documents processed with it are subject to their own licensing.
- Requirements:
- Min 2 GB RAM; Requires Python environment to run the tool.
